To acquire a commercial loan takes time (from 30 to 60 days or longer) and the better prepared prior to submission of application, the less time the process will take. In general, the necessary paperwork needed to submit with the loan application includes: Business profile: This document describes your business, including annual sales, number of employees, length of time in business, and ownership. Business plan: A business plan is particularly important for new businesses, as they lack a track record. Your plan should convey all important facts about your business in a concise manner and should include financial projections for the first 24 to 36 months. Payday loans fulfill real-world needs for families that can 't cover emergency expenses from their savings. Even people with stellar credit can 't always negotiate loans quickly enough when a financial emergency arises. The premise is simple: Short-term loans are available, even for people with low credit scores, and people can get money into their accounts faster than trying to get approved for a traditional loan. Payday loans are strictly for short-term purposes when the borrowers can afford to repay the amount, interest and fees from their next pay period. Credit.com reports that these loans are justifiable when used as intended. Unfortunately, people don 't always do what 's best, and some borrowers recycle their debts by renewing their short-term loans or borrowing from multiple lenders. Competitive lenders cite these debt traps as evidence that payday loans are bad choices, but any kind of credit can lead to abuses that trap people in cycles of debt.

Payday loans can be addictive because they 're readily available and easy to get, so people turn to them often when they need cash to tide them over during financial emergencies. Unfortunately, these loans were meant only for short-term, emergency cash needs and carry high interest rates to keep them available to everyone--even people with bad credit. These loans, which are meant to be repaid from the next paycheck, can trap people in cycles of debt and become addictive. When financial needs arise, people can just apply for a payday loan and get money within a short period. The simplicity of the process can result in people ignoring their own best interests and applying for short-terms loans every time they come up a little short or want something that they can 't afford and shouldn 't buy. Payday loans--like credit cards, gambling and shopping--can certainly be addictive if borrowers aren 't careful to use the loans as intended.
